Hello, I have a problem with the memory frequency on my M4a78 Pro motherboard, with DDR2 667mhz and 800mhz modules,
the issue is that the motherboard only gives me three options because it doesn't have a multiplier as such, it gives you 3 frequencies already recalculated on-site, with the frequency you have put into the FSB, these would be initially 333, 400 and 533 with the FSB at 200. The problem is that I can't lower it anymore (it is supposed that DDR2 also had 200mhz and 266mhz),
and I want to know if I have an option through the BIOS to switch from frequencies to multipliers, or any BIOS option with which to lower the memory frequencies in some way,because I have them at 333mhz, which with the overclocking they get to almost 400mhz, which x 2, are 800mhz, which the DDR667 can't handle and cause screen freezes and overheating,
I can increase the processor more (and lower the HT and NB), but the memories limit me, for the moment I am waiting for some DDR2 800 modules and heatsinks, but there will come a time when they will limit me just the same if I can't have access to a multiplier lower than 333, any ideas?regards and thanks
